Semester Break Personalized Visit
Description
A Semester Break Visit is a great way to get to know the University of Valley Forge for high school Juniors and Seniors! With this visit, you will have the opportunity to tour campus and meet with an admissions counselor. We're looking forward to meeting you!
You also have the option to add:
- Music scholarship audition (approx. 15 min. Offered for current juniors and seniors. Please call or email for more information.)
- Meet with a coach (approx. 30 min)
Semester Break Personalized Visits are offered every Monday-Friday during semester breaks (like winter break, spring break, etc). For any questions, feel free to email visits@valleyforge.edu or to call (610) 917-1558.

Questions & Answers
- What is the itinerary for Semester Break Personalized Visit?
Your day will start with a 45 minute campus and residence hall tour, and end with a 15-30 minute meeting with one of our admissions counselors.
- Will lunch be provided?

- Do you have Personalized Visits during the school year?
Yes! Our Personalized Visits during the school year are about 4 hours long, and students are able to attend chapel, sit in on a class, meet with a professor and/or coach, eat at our dining commons, tour with a current student, and meet with their admissions counselor.
